Elizabeth of Austria 1436–1505 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1436
Birth Location: Vienna, Austria
Death Date: 30 Aug 1505
Death Location: Krakow, Malopolskie, Poland
Father: Albert Bohemia
Mother: Elizabeth Bohemia
Spouse(s): Casimir Poland
Children(s): Anna Pomerania, Sigismund Lithuania, Saint Casimir, Barbara Jagiellon, Vladislaus Croatia, Sophia Poland, Alexander Poland
The story of Elizabeth of Austria / began in 1436 in Vienna, Austria. Elizabeth of Austria married Casimir Iv Jagiellon King Of Poland, and had children including Alexander I Jagiellon King Of Poland, Anna Jagiellon Duchess Of Pomerania, Barbara Jagiellon, Saint Casimir, Sigismund I The Old King Of Poland Grand Duke Of Lithuania, Sophia Of Poland, Vladislaus Ii King Of Hungary Bohemia And Croatia. Elizabeth of Austria / passed away in 1505 in Krakow, Malopolskie, Poland.
